The Rise of the Tablet as a Smart Home Command Center

For years, smartphones have been the go-to device for controlling smart home systems. But lately, a compelling contender has emerged: the tablet. Larger screens offer a more intuitive and visually appealing interface for managing multiple devices and scenes. The increased screen real estate allows for better visualization of your home’s status, offering a more comprehensive overview than a smartphone screen can manage. This shift towards tablets isn’t just about convenience; it’s about enhancing the overall smart home experience and making it more user-friendly for everyone in the household.

Intuitive Interfaces and Enhanced Visualizations

One of the key advantages of using a tablet for smart home control is the superior interface design. Developers are increasingly tailoring their apps for larger screens, incorporating features like interactive dashboards, customizable widgets, and clear visual representations of connected devices. Imagine seeing a detailed overview of your home’s energy consumption, security status, or even the current temperature in each room, all displayed elegantly on a single screen. This visual clarity simplifies monitoring and control, making smart home management less daunting and more enjoyable.

Seamless Integration with Multiple Systems

Modern smart homes often involve a mix of devices and platforms. A tablet, with its processing power and larger screen, can act as a central hub, seamlessly integrating various smart home ecosystems. Whether you’re controlling your lights via Philips Hue, adjusting the thermostat with Nest, or monitoring your security cameras through a different system, a tablet can consolidate these disparate platforms into a unified interface. This means you’re not constantly switching between multiple apps; instead, you manage everything from a single, convenient location.

Family-Friendly and Accessible Design

Tablets are naturally more user-friendly than smartphones, especially for older adults or those less tech-savvy. The larger screen and intuitive touch interface make navigating smart home controls simpler and less frustrating. For families, a tablet positioned in a central location can serve as a shared control point, empowering everyone to interact with the smart home system based on their needs and understanding. This inclusive design makes the smart home more accessible to all members of the household.

Addressing Concerns: Security and Privacy

One common concern surrounding smart home technology is security and privacy. Choosing a reputable smart home platform and employing robust security practices is crucial. Many tablets offer secure login options, including fingerprint or facial recognition, adding an extra layer of protection. Staying updated with the latest software and security patches for both the tablet and your smart home platform is also essential to minimize risks and safeguard personal data.
